STAGE_Affaires Medicales Tumeurs Solides Global

Your mission/impact

Within the Global Medical &Patient Affairs Oncology department, you will assist the Solid Tumors Medical Director. Your missions will be:

To contribute in setting-up of global medical activities for

solid tumors

To participate in defining the Global medical and RWE strategy

To contribute to the development of medical training materials

To coordinate proactively global/local communication to address country medical strategy needs

To Review abd analyze

Literature and competitive intelligence

To Work closely with other departments to ensure alignment and support for medical initiatives.

 

Your profile

We are looking for a passionate student with a strong desire to learn and invest in a dynamic environment. Required skills:

Education

5th or 6th Medicine or Pharmacy student or life sciences, such as biology, or business school with life sciences background

Hard skills

Capacity to lead multiple projects, good level of oral and written English, Solution and results driven attitude, Oncology therapeutic area knowledge is optional, but willingness to learn and adaptation capability is needed.

Soft skills: good communication skills, Independent and proactive, Positive attitude and commitment, Team player attitude, engage, agile
